when mine wore out, (one of the little pins in the UJ eventually fails, and its not replaceable). I firstly replaced it with another set, but recently i have installed some MIP CVDs, but these are hard to find and quite expensive.
Interestingly enough, i had no problems with 12 months of running, then i had both sides go in a single evening, so they must design them to fail at exactly 50 odd race meetings :p. Its not a bad idea to get some spare driveshafts, as out of the 3 22-4's at my club, we have probably broken 4 rear drive shafts and 3 fronts. Losi themselves have brought out a CVA kit (same as CVD), but when I last looked, it was yet to hit British shores. ANd i have not looked if the CVA kit comes with the hexes you seek!! |
